The size of West Tamworth is approximately 6 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 28% of total area. The population of West Tamworth in 2011 was 5,347 people. By 2016 the population was 5,206 showing a population decline of 2.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in West Tamworth is 20-29 years. Households in West Tamworth are primarily single parents and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in West Tamworth work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 46.1% of the homes in West Tamworth were owner-occupied compared with 45.6% in 2016.
West Tamworth has 3,036 properties.
